It’s difficult to think of a single issue with the Spectre x360 14. It’s an absolutely stunning computer with a solid construction and a high-end appearance and feel. HP Spectre x360 14

The Spectre x360 14 isn’t just attractive to look at; it’s also fun to drive on a regular basis for work. We found no slowdowns or freezes with the newest 11th Gen Intel processors and Iris Xe integrated graphics’ snappy performance. And the device’s battery life was one of the finest we’ve ever seen, lasting an average of 10 hours.

The Ghost x360 14 isn’t a deal, notwithstanding. It’s a superior model and is estimated thusly, presently beginning at $1,170 on HP’s site. It tends to be set up with an eleventh gen Center i5 or i7 processor, 8GB or 16GB of memory, up to 2TB of stockpiling and a decision between two 13.5-inch 1,920-by-1,280-pixel shows, one with 400-nit brilliance and the other with 1,000-nit splendor and HP’s security screen highlight, which makes it challenging so that spectators might be able to see what’s on your screen. You can likewise get one with a 3,000-by-2,000-pixel OLED show for $1,730. Costs for the Phantom x360 14 beginnings at £1,200 in the UK and AU$3,199 in Australia.

The setup I tried sells for $1,430 and is what I would think about really great for the vast majority, in spite of the fact that I would actually spend the extra $80 for the 1000-nit show with the coordinated protection screen. The additional brilliance is decent for working outside and the extra protection is helpful on a plane, in a lodging hall or a café.
